Does Kingston’s population show how much demand exists for legal services?+
No. The 2020–2024 ACS five-year estimate records 13,397 residents in Kingston borough, with a margin of error of 55. That is municipal population context only. It does not establish search demand, competition, legal need, leads, cases or revenue.

How should we measure whether AI SEO is useful?+
Start with definitions. Decide what qualifies as an inquiry, which contacts become qualified, and how staff will record whether someone found the firm through an AI answer, a search result, another source or an unknown path. Then ask what measurement tools and data are included in the proposed scope.
